Tualatin Valley Fire & Rescue provides fire protection and emergency medical services to approximately 547,000 citizens in one of the fastest growing regions in Oregon.
The moment you call 9-1-1, we're on our way! Be it a fire, medical incident, rescue situation, hazardous material spill, or natural disaster, we are trained and ready to respond. TVF&R has nearly 450 career firefighters who handle more than 50,000 incidents each year.

On Monday at 9:30 p.m., a resident on South Mckern Court in Newberg called 911 reporting a house fire. Responding units saw heavy smoke and upgraded the call, bringing in additional resources. Firefighters arrived within six minutes and found the fire had spread to a nearby home. Neighbors used fire extinguishers and helped evacuate residents along with crews from Newberg-Dundee Police. Check out Recruit Academy 24-01 during Week #14 as they work on single-person forcible entry, search, venting with saws, RIT (Rapid Intervention Team, a standby rescue team for personnel), and firefighter self-rescue.
